diff options
author | Caolán McNamara <caolanm@redhat.com> | 2019-07-20 14:50:04 +0100 |
---|---|---|
committer | Caolán McNamara <caolanm@redhat.com> | 2019-07-20 19:02:35 +0200 |
commit | da6f7b73627e699c3c05077fe89fc66e97af6246 (patch) | |
tree | add8da9417e141d1c5eba3aa6d09f1d38419faae /vcl/source/gdi/pdfwriter_impl.cxx | |
parent | 0e9b0b53f8def0452cd1e5394c9c9bef1017aabe (diff) |
cid#1448527 Unchecked return value
Change-Id: I31c7cc4ee308c7e3841067b5bc5536ac1382e941
Reviewed-on: https://gerrit.libreoffice.org/76010
Tested-by: Jenkins
Reviewed-by: Caolán McNamara <caolanm@redhat.com>
Tested-by: Caolán McNamara <caolanm@redhat.com>
Diffstat (limited to 'vcl/source/gdi/pdfwriter_impl.cxx')
-rw-r--r-- | vcl/source/gdi/pdfwriter_impl.cxx |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/vcl/source/gdi/pdfwriter_impl.cxx b/vcl/source/gdi/pdfwriter_impl.cxx index 4e054f673ca0..6515344d0644 100644 --- a/vcl/source/gdi/pdfwriter_impl.cxx +++ b/vcl/source/gdi/pdfwriter_impl.cxx @@ -5165,7 +5165,8 @@ sal_Int32 PDFWriterImpl::emitOutputIntent() if ( !writeBuffer( aLine.getStr(), aLine.getLength() ) ) return 0; //get file position sal_uInt64 nBeginStreamPos = 0; - m_aFile.getPos(nBeginStreamPos); + if (osl::File::E_None != m_aFile.getPos(nBeginStreamPos)) + return 0; beginCompression(); checkAndEnableStreamEncryption( nICCObject ); cmsHPROFILE hProfile = cmsCreate_sRGBProfile(); |